Output 2e93a94c0af73a5919b0043d9aef510f918654dab4e0a7fd84fd3e4901031c12:1919

value
2698910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e488a710e8f4ec064b6bf43da4b4c067d54f76f OP_EQUAL
address
34T96XAjNxUenjtFtvif7P6CGwc3RAi5Di
transaction
2e93a94c0af73a5919b0043d9aef510f918654dab4e0a7fd84fd3e4901031c12
confirmations
188607
spent
true